My tank is still cycling but I am considering what type of fish to have. Mine is a 64 litre, is it too small for a semi-aggressive community?
 
I thought about possibly some tiger barbs, but I'm not sure what I can get away with in a 64 litre.
 
By semi-aggressive, are you wanting to see boisterous behaviour, or have fish that have a predatory side?

Boisterous behaviour: (at least 6) Paraguay Tetras? About the only thing they leave alone are Corydoras hastatus, that look like themsleves on steroids! 3cm fish with a fiesty side. Alternatively, a small group of shell-dwelling Tanganyikan cichlids.

Predatory side: (safely 1, possibly 2) African Butterfly Fish, with either a trio hareem of Gardneri Killifish or (a single) smaller Bushfish species eg. Ornate; Congo.
